Artificial intelligence (AI) edge computing refers to deploying AI algorithms and models on edge devices, such as sensors, cameras, or edge servers, located closer to the data source or end-user device. This approach brings AI capabilities directly to the network's edge, enabling real-time data processing, analysis, and decision-making without relying solely on centralized cloud servers. The main components of artificial intelligence (AI) edge computing are hardware, software, and services. Artificial intelligence (AI) edge computing hardware refers to physical devices or components that are specifically designed to support AI inference and processing tasks at the edge of the network. Major companies operating in the artificial intelligence (AI) edge computing market is focusing on innovative products with advanced technological solutions, such as edge enabled GPU inference networks combined with local compute nodes, to bring processing closer to end users and reduce latency in AI powered applications. An edge GPU inference deployment refers to a distributed compute architecture where inference hardware (like GPUs) resides near data sources or users rather than in centralized data centers, thereby reducing data transit costs and improving response speed. For instance, in September 2023, Cloudflare, Inc., a US based connectivity cloud company, announced deployment of NVIDIA GPUs and Ethernet switches in its global edge network, making low latency AI inference available in over 100 cities by the end of 2023 and nearly everywhere its network extends by the end of 2024. Cloudflare enables ultra-low-latency, hyper-local AI inference by running NVIDIA-accelerated models directly at its global edge network. This pairing delivers faster response times, reduced data movement, and efficient, scalable AI deployment closer to end users.What Are Latest Mergers And Acquisitions In The Artificial Intelligence (AI) Edge Computing Market?
